Ver Mensaje Individual
  #2 (permalink)  
Antiguo 28/02/2012, 05:47
Avatar de repara2
repara2
 
Fecha de Ingreso: septiembre-2010
Ubicación: München
Mensajes: 2.445
Antigüedad: 13 años, 8 meses
Puntos: 331
Respuesta: Configurando la amistad (2.0) Solo perfiles

Hola kfh1992, no se entiende muy bien la pregunta.
Si tienes una tabla usuarios y otra tabla amistad para guardar la relación entre usuarios, lo correcto sería que la tabla amistad referencie a los usuarios por ID y no por alias, ya que es inconsistente.
Respecto del "if" que planteas no se entiende el problema. Si lo que quieres es abrir una session y guardar los datos del usuario que ha hecho login, entonces tienes dos problemas. Primero, el login, pueder ser true or false. Si es true (si los datos de login son correctos), entonces abres la session y guardas los datos del usuario. Tipicamente te interesará guardar los datos del usuario que tienes en la tabla usuarios, por tanto:
Código PHP:
Ver original
  1. if($login)
  2. {
  3. select * from users where id = xxxx;
  4. while(datos consulta)
  5. $_SESSION[$key] = $consulta[$key];
  6. }
  7. else
  8. {
  9. salir;
  10. }

No sé si eso responde tu pregunta, si no, sé un poco más específico, saludos
__________________
Fere libenter homines, id quod volunt, credunt.